Multnomah School District Number 1 records
Collection — Multiple collection box [SFM 246] 1: [Barcode: i50102151]
Identifier: SFM 246
Abstract
Multnomah School District number 1 was established in 1854 to service families in the Portland area of the Oregon Territory. The collection consists of a building contract and receipts.
Dates:
1856-1859
Ahio S. Watt description of school district boundaries
Collection — Multiple collection box [CA 1857 Mar 24] 1: [Barcode: i49998316]
Identifier: CA 1857 Mar 24
Abstract
Ahio Scott Watt (1824-1909) was an Oregon pioneer of 1848, who became clerk of the first court in the Oregon Territory. The collection (March 24, 1857) contains a description of the boundaries of a school district in Oregon.
Dates:
1857 March 24
